Maddy Collier
Maddy Collier (born 14 September 1995) is an Australian rules footballer playing for Sydney in the AFL Women's competition. Collier was recruited by Greater Western Sydney as a priority player in September 2016.[1] She made her debut in the thirty-six point loss to Adelaide at Thebarton Oval in the opening round of the 2017 season.[2] She played every match in her debut season to finish with seven games.[3] In April 2019, Collier joined expansion club West Coast.[4] It was revealed Collier signed on with West Coast on 25 June 2021.[5] In March 2022 it was announced that Collier will join expansion club Sydney, with the signing being officially confirmed in May.[6][7] She was announced in August 2022 as one of Sydney's inaugural co-captains.[8] References
